So has anybody been to The Yardhouse at Legacy Place in Dedham MA?

This place is awesome! I can’t tell you how long I waited for a beer garden like this to open up around here. Don’t get me wrong, I’ll always have an affinity for The Texas Roadhouse (where I get to throw peanut shells on the floor, sit on the saddle on my birthday, and watch the pretty waitresses do the Achy Breaky in the aisle) but it is NOT a beer garden. It does and will continue to have the best babyback ribs in the world. But The Yardhouse blows away all beer halls, except for the Hofbräuhaus in Munich—but that’s another story.

The Yardhouse is a Southern California based chain that is starting to branch out to other parts of the country. Well, I have a feeling that they are going to do well here in MA. In a story that I wrote called Samuel Adams Boston Lager®: Wine Country Versus Beer Country, I talk about how New England with its well over forty microbreweries is Beer Country as opposed to Napa or Sonoma Valleys being Wine Country. And now we have The Yardhouse to further solidify that position!

The place has 130 beers on tap! Beers from all over the country and abroad. The menu is a huge selection of classic American cuisine that compliments any style of beer that you’re drinking. There are beer samplers (a very economical and enjoyable experience) and foot and a half long beer steins topping out at 32 ounces!

This place is a beer lovers dream!

Also, there are tons of flat screen TVs about showing lots of sporting events (Red Sox, Celtics, Bruins, Patriots—yeah, I’m a New Englander). However, my favorite part of The Yardhouse is the outdoor patio with the open hearth flame. I am the ultimate “al fresco” king. I love eating and drinking outside in the warmer months.

Another great benefit of The Yardhouse’s location is the fact this it is literally steps away from the awesome new Showcase Cinema De Lux. I’ll write more on this sophisticated and elegant entertainment and dining experience later but suffice it to say that if you haven’t experienced the Lux Level of movie-going you haven’t gone to the movies lately!

And a few more steps down from The Yardhouse and the cinema is the killer new Kings Bowling and Entertainment Facility. This place puts all other bowling alleys to shame as it is a virtual night club, lounge, and social gathering emporium all in one.

So when in Dedham MA, come to Legacy Place: drink fine beer at The Yardhouse, see a movie in first class-style at the Cinema De Lux, and then bowl the night away at Kings.
